希伯來詞彙 #0481 的意思

alam {aw-lam'}

a primitive root; TWOT - 1  02; v
AV - dumb 7, put to silence 1, binding 1; 9
1) to bind
1a) (Niphal)
1a1) to be dumb
1a2) to be bound
1b) (Piel) binding (part.)
